For applications demanding compact power solutions without the bulk of traditional options, the 6 volt lithium rechargeable battery has become a critical component. This specific voltage is a sweet spot for many devices, offering a balance between power density and compatibility. Unlike older technologies, lithium variants provide a significantly higher energy density, meaning they store more power in a smaller, lighter frame. This advancement translates directly into longer runtimes and reduced weight for the devices they power, making them ideal for both consumer electronics and specialized industrial tools.
The Science Behind the 6V Lithium Ion Variant
While the nominal voltage is 6 volts, it is essential to understand the chemistry that makes this possible. Most 6V offerings are actually lithium-ion (Li-ion) or lithium iron phosphate (LiFePO4) cells connected in series to achieve the desired voltage. A single lithium-ion cell typically operates at 3.2V or 3.6V, so two cells are often paired to create a 6.4V or 7.2V pack, which is then slightly adjusted to market as 6V. This internal configuration dictates the battery's ability to deliver consistent voltage throughout the discharge cycle, unlike older chemistries that show a rapid voltage drop.
Advantages Over Traditional Nickel-Based Batteries
The shift from NiMH or NiCd batteries to lithium technology represents a significant leap in performance. One of the most notable benefits is the reduction in self-discharge; a 6V lithium battery can hold its charge for months, whereas older batteries would lose a significant portion of their capacity in just weeks. Additionally, they offer a higher discharge rate, providing a consistent surge of power when an application requires it, such as during the startup of a motor. Furthermore, they are immune to the memory effect, allowing users to recharge without concern for partial discharge cycles.

- Exceptional energy density for a compact size.
- Extended cycle life, often exceeding 500 charges.
- Minimal self-discharge during periods of inactivity.
- Consistent voltage output until nearly depleted.
- Lightweight construction for portable applications.
- No memory effect, allowing for flexible recharging.
Identifying Compatibility and Optimal Use Cases
Before selecting a 6 volt lithium rechargeable battery, verifying device compatibility is paramount. Many devices designed for NiCd or NiMH may physically fit a lithium cell, but the charging circuitry is specific to the chemistry. Using the wrong battery type can lead to device malfunction or safety hazards. When used correctly, these batteries excel in high-drain devices. Common applications include advanced flashlights, radio-controlled models, portable power tools, and emergency lighting systems where reliability and weight savings are critical.
Safety Considerations and Charging Protocols
Safety is non-negotiable when dealing with lithium technology. These batteries require a specific charge profile, typically a Constant Current/Constant Voltage (CC/CV) method, to prevent overcharging. A dedicated 6V lithium battery charger is necessary to manage this process correctly. Users should also avoid exposing the battery to extreme temperatures during charge or discharge. While modern cells include protection circuits to prevent shorts and overheating, respecting the voltage limits is essential for maximizing the battery's lifespan and ensuring safe operation.
From an environmental standpoint, the 6 volt lithium rechargeable battery offers a sustainable advantage. The extended lifespan means fewer batteries end up in landfills compared to their single-use or NiMH counterparts. While the initial production footprint is higher, the long-term reduction in waste is significant.
